Stability AI Introduces Revolutionary AI Model for 3D Scene Transformation
Stability AI unveils Stable Virtual Camera, an AI model transforming 2D images into immersive 3D videos with realistic depth and perspective.

Stability AI just dropped something pretty cool: the Stable Virtual Camera. Imagine turning a flat 2D photo into a video that feels like you’re actually there, with depth and perspective that trick your brain. It’s a game-changer for digital filmmakers and 3D animators, now supercharged with generative AI for even more creative freedom.
Here’s the deal: you can take one image (or up to 32, if you’re feeling fancy) and spin it around to see it from any angle you like. Want a dramatic zoom? A smooth pan? Maybe a dizzying spiral? Stable Virtual Camera’s got presets for those, plus the ability to craft your own custom camera moves. (Because who doesn’t love playing director?)
Right now, it’s in research preview—think of it as the ‘beta’ version. You can whip up videos in square, portrait, or landscape formats, stretching up to 1,000 frames. But fair warning: it’s not perfect. Humans, animals, and things like flowing water might come out looking a bit… off. (AI’s still learning, after all.)
Grab it on Hugging Face if you’re into research (just remember, it’s not for commercial use yet). This launch is Stability AI’s latest move to shake things up, despite some bumps in the road lately with money and management. Talk about resilience, huh?
